2) Visit your normal VBulletin admincp, attachments/extensions and sizes. If you have already got an entry for mp3 files, good, otherwise add one. The important setting is the mimetype, which should be Content-type: audio/mpeg 3) Visit the LDM admin settings page, and make sure that this setting is defined: file_iconsdir. This should point at the directory in which you have uploaded the icons that are provided in the LDM release, e.g. images/LDM 4) Visit the LDM admin permissions page and check that the desired usergroups have got can_play_musicbox permission Quote:
To continue... - Put some entries in your LDM database. Create a category, then create entries in this category which point to the files you have FTP'd onto your server. It is better to refer to these using local filenames rather than full urls, i.e. create the entry as /dir1/dir2/file.mp3 rather than http://yoursite/dir1/dir2/file.mp3 - If you want people to access these via your posts/forums rather than via LDM itself, then you need to make note of the 'linkid' for each mp3. You can find this by hovering over the LDM entry. You need to paste urls of this form into your posts: http://yoursite/local_links.php?action=play&id=9 in order to get the media player to work Quote:
